The name Huyen saw its peak popularity between 1982 and 1984 with 19, 20, and 21 births respectively. However, by the late 1990s and early 2000s, its usage declined significantly, with only a handful of births recorded in those years. Overall, there were 276 births named Huyen between 1977 and 2004.
